Phonological awareness: From research to practice
Phonological awareness: From research to practice “has helped thousands of readers understand the key role of phonological awareness in the development of reading, writing, and spelling. It clearly shows how children’s knowledge about the sound structure of spoken language contributes to literacy acquisition.
